Marc-Philippe Weller is a scholar working on Political Science and International Relations, Strategy and Management and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Marc-Philippe Weller has authored 64 papers receiving a total of 577 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Political Science and International Relations, 17 papers in Strategy and Management and 13 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Marc-Philippe Weller's work include Global Peace and Security Dynamics (16 papers), International Law and Human Rights (13 papers) and Corporate Governance and Law (12 papers). Marc-Philippe Weller is often cited by papers focused on Global Peace and Security Dynamics (16 papers), International Law and Human Rights (13 papers) and Corporate Governance and Law (12 papers). Marc-Philippe Weller coll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Germany and Austria. Marc-Philippe Weller's co-authors include Stefan Wolff, Daniel Bethlehem, Jørgen Tobias Kühl, Chris Greenwood, Anne Peters, Sabine Gleß and Stefan Wolff and has published in prestigious journals such as International Affairs, American Journal of International Law and European Journal of International Law.
